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te S.A.B. de C.V (OMAB) — Working Capital to Net Assets Ratio
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te S.A.B. de C.V (OMAB) has a Working Capital to Net Assets ratio of 9.0% as of September 2025. Working capital of MX$923.06 Million (current assets of MX$7.61 Billion minus current liabilities of MX$6.68 Billion) is measured against net assets of MX$10.22 Billion. A higher ratio indicates strong short-term liquidity financed by the equity base. Annual Working Capital to Net Assets for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te S.A.B. de C.V (2013–2024)
The table below presents the year-by-year Working Capital to Net Assets ratio for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te S.A.B. de C.V from 2013 to 2024, covering 12 annual filings. Each row shows current assets, current liabilities, working capital, net assets, the ratio,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| WC/NA Ratio | Working Capital (MXN) | Net Assets | Current Assets | Current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| 9.7% | MX$1.03 Billion | MX$10.54 Billion | MX$4.29 Billion | MX$3.27 Billion | ▼ -15.0 pp |
| 2023 | 24.7% | MX$2.43 Billion | MX$9.84 Billion | MX$4.91 Billion | MX$2.47 Billion | ▲ +20.8 pp |
| 2022 | 3.9% | MX$334.46 Million | MX$8.55 Billion | MX$5.59 Billion | MX$5.26 Billion | ▼ -21.7 pp |
| 2021 | 25.6% | MX$2.87 Billion | MX$11.24 Billion | MX$7.78 Billion | MX$4.90 Billion | ▲ +20.9 pp |
| 2020 | 4.7% | MX$505.26 Million | MX$10.83 Billion | MX$4.73 Billion | MX$4.23 Billion | ▼ -31.5 pp |
| 2019 | 36.2% | MX$3.58 Billion | MX$9.89 Billion | MX$4.81 Billion | MX$1.24 Billion | ▲ +4.0 pp |
| 2018 | 32.1% | MX$2.73 Billion | MX$8.51 Billion | MX$3.96 Billion | MX$1.22 Billion | ▼ -1.0 pp |
| 2017 | 33.1% | MX$2.39 Billion | MX$7.23 Billion | MX$3.50 Billion | MX$1.10 Billion | ▼ -11.6 pp |
| 2016 | 44.7% | MX$2.99 Billion | MX$6.69 Billion | MX$4.10 Billion | MX$1.11 Billion | ▲ +6.9 pp |
| 2015 | 37.8% | MX$2.25 Billion | MX$5.95 Billion | MX$3.22 Billion | MX$968.78 Million | ▼ -4.3 pp |
| 2014 | 42.1% | MX$2.57 Billion | MX$6.12 Billion | MX$3.40 Billion | MX$830.68 Million | ▲ +21.4 pp |
| 2013 | 20.6% | MX$1.32 Billion | MX$6.40 Billion | MX$2.28 Billion | MX$956.99 Million | — |
